深入了解Tokenim认证的有效期及其影响
什么是Tokenim认证?
Tokenim认证是一种基于token的安全认证机制,广泛应用于网络安全、金融服务、社交媒体等多个领域。它通过生成临时的身份验证令牌来保护用户的身份信息,确保只有经过身份验证的用户才能访问敏感数据或服务。Tokenim的设计使得用户可以在不需要频繁输入密码的情况下,安全地进行身份验证。
Tokenim认证的有效期
Tokenim认证的有效期指的是生成的身份验证令牌从生成到失效的时间段。这个有效期的长短直接影响系统的安全性和用户的体验。一般来说,Tokenim认证的有效期通常在几分钟到几小时之间。有效期过后,用户将需要重新进行身份验证,才能继续访问相关服务。
有效期的设置需要在安全性与便利性之间找到一个平衡点。过短的有效期可能导致用户频繁需要输入验证信息,影响用户体验;而过长的有效期则可能使不法分子有机会获取 token,从而造成安全隐患。因此,组织机构需要根据其安全策略及用户的使用场景,合理设置有效期。
Tokenim认证有效期的影响因素
有效期的选择通常取决于多个因素,包括用户的使用习惯、应用的类型、安全性要求等。对于金融类的应用,通常会选择更短的有效期,以防止恶意登录的风险;而对于一些低风险的应用,可以选择较长的有效期,以提升用户的便利性。
此外,用户的活跃度也会影响有效期的设置。如果用户频繁使用服务,可以考虑设置较长的有效期,而对于很少使用的用户,则可能需要缩短有效期,以降低风险。
Tokenim认证有效期的管理
有效期的管理是Tokenim认证体系中的重要环节。组织机构需要通过用户体验与提升安全性之间的平衡,来持续调整令牌的有效期。例如,常见的做法是使用“刷新令牌”的机制,在用户完成部分操作后自动延长当前有效令牌的有效期,或者在用户进行高风险操作时要求重新验证身份,以保障安全。
用户体验与安全性的平衡
在设置Tokenim认证有效期时,用户体验与安全性的平衡极为重要。用户通常希望能够无缝地使用服务,而不会因频繁的身份验证而感到困扰。因此,许多系统开始采取动态的有效期策略,根据用户的行为模式自动调整有效期,以尽可能减少对用户的影响。
例如,有些系统会根据用户的登录频率、地理位置变化等因素来动态调整有效期。当用户在短时间内频繁登录时,有效期可以自动延长;而当用户在不常见的地点尝试登录时,则可能缩短有效期,以降低风险。通过这样的方式,用户可以享受更好的体验,同时保证系统的安全性。
可能相关的问题
1. Tokenim认证的实现方式有哪些?
Tokenim认证可以通过多种方式实现,常见的方法包括基于OAuth、JWT(Json Web Token)等标准。OAuth是一种开放标准,允许用户在不暴露自己密码的情况下,安全地授权第三方应用程序访问其信息。JWT则是将用户信息和令牌组合在一起,通过加密的方式确保信息安全。
通过这些标准实现Tokenim认证,不仅可以提高安全性,也能减少系统的复杂性,便于开发者进行实现。此外,精确的Tokenim认证机制可以为用户提供更好的跨平台操作体验,使得在不同设备上访问服务时,也能保持身份验证的一致性。
2. 如何提高Tokenim认证的安全性?
提高Tokenim认证的安全性,可以从多个方面入手。一方面,要确保生成的token足够复杂且随机,防止被恶意用户猜测;另一方面,协议的实现也应遵循最好实践,如使用HTTPS加密传输信息,防止数据被中间人攻击。此外,系统还可以引入多因素认证机制,提高安全性。
多因素认证通常结合了密码、短信验证码、指纹识别等多种因素,增加了潜在攻击者的攻击难度。这不仅能够保护用户账户安全,还能为Tokenim认证提供额外的验证层次。此外,还可以通过监视用户的使用行为,来识别异常访问,从而采取干预措施,进一步提升安全性。
3. Tokenim认证是否适合所有类型的应用?
Tokenim认证虽然具有很高的安全性和便利性,但并不适合所有类型的应用。例如,对于极少变化且极低安全性的应用,Tokenim认证可能显得过于复杂。对于这些应用,简单的用户名和密码验证或许就足够了。
在考虑是否采用Tokenim认证时,开发者需要综合评估应用的安全需求、用户基数以及用户的使用习惯等。如果应用的用户数较少且安全性要求不高,则可以选择更简单的身份验证机制;若应用涉及到敏感数据,或用户的行为对系统安全性的影响较大,则Tokenim认证无疑是更合适的选择。
4. Tokenim认证的用户隐私保护措施有哪些?
Tokenim认证在用户隐私保护方面也非常重要。为保护用户数据,系统需要采取有效的隐私保护措施,例如在token中只包含必要的信息,并采用加密机制来保护用户数据。在传输过程中,确保所有数据都经过加密,有效防止数据泄露。
此外,系统还需要遵循相关的隐私保护法规,如GDPR等,尽可能尊重用户的隐私选择。例如,在用户请求删除账户时,应及时处理,并清除存储的相关信息。同时,提供透明的信息,让用户清楚了解他们的数据如何被使用和保护,也是提升用户信任的重要措施。
5. Tokenim认证的未来发展趋势是什么?
在未来,Tokenim认证将可能随着技术的发展而不断演变。一方面,随着用户对安全的需求不断提高,Tokenim的安全防护措施也需要不断升级,特别是在面对日益增长的网络攻击和数据泄露事件时。另一方面,Tokenim也可能与其他新兴技术相结合,例如人工智能、区块链等,为认证提供新的思路与方法。
例如,利用人工智能分析用户行为数据,能够更准确地识别安全威胁;而区块链可以提供更安全、透明的身份验证和记录存储。这些新技术的结合,将可能使Tokenim认证向更加智能化和安全化的发展方向迈进。
总结而言,Tokenim认证作为一种安全的身份验证方式,其有效期的设置影响着用户体验与系统安全。通过合理的管理、用户体验与安全性之间的平衡,组织能够更好地保护用户的隐私和数据安全。随着技术的不断发展,未来Tokenim认证还会持续创新,给予用户更好的保护与便利。